Program to check start-up of each CPU module
It is recommended to create a program that checks start-up of each CPU module using SM220 to SM223 (CPUs No.1 to No.4
preparation completed) when the multiple CPU synchronized startup is disabled. If a certain instruction is issued against a
CPU module that has not started, the instruction executes no processing.

To synchronize the start of operation processing across CPU modules, a program is required to check whether individual CPU
modules are ready to start operation processing or not.
The following is an example of the configuration of a program which synchronizes the start of operation processing across
CPU modules and programs which should start operation processing synchronously.
Program
Execution type
Description
Program to synchronize the start
of operation processing
Scan
This is a program used to synchronize the start of operation processing across all CPU modules.
This program must be specified as one for running at the beginning of the scan execution type of
program. Also, when all the CPU modules are ready to start operation processing, the flag
indicating an operation start turns on for only one scan.
Program to start operation
processing synchronously
Event
This is a program which should be executed when all the CPU modules are ready to start operation
processing. This program must be specified as an event execution type program which is triggered
when the operation start flag is turned on.
